Этот форум переведен в режим чтения, просим обсуждать вопросы на форумах MQL4.community и MQL5.community

NormalizeDouble


К списку тем
avatar
21
MaStak 23.11.2008 08:39 

Заметил что в этом случае:


double a=NormalizeDouble(0.13456,4);

Функция вернёт 0.1346. Это баг или так и должно быть ? Почему она округляет, онаж должна просто "обрезать" до заданного разряда.
Для своих целей использовал не явное преобразование типов

double Price=Bid;
double b=10000;

int a=Price*b;
Price=a/b;


К списку тем  
Скачай MetaTrader 5 (300 Кб, веб-установщик) — новый терминал для финансовых рынков